NBA courts Vice for original digital shows in continued video drive
The NBA has sealed a partnership with Vice that will see the brands work together to create original shows telling stories from the world of basketball.

First up is The Way We Ball which will explore the lives of stars like Joel Embiid, Emmanuel Mudiay, and Jamal Murray, telling the stories of their local area and how they train to reach the top level.
The show will feature on Vice Sports on Vice digital channels and on NBA platforms.
Vice Sports publisher Will Kiersky, said: “The NBA has done a great job of positioning itself at the forefront of global sports, both on and off the court, and as we continue to expand our content offering in the sports space, it’s an incredibly exciting league to partner and grow with.
“Exploring global youth culture and sports through the lens of NBA players will make an amazing series.”
Likewise, Jeff Marsilio, NBA vice president, global media distribution, hailed the audience-drawing power of Vice.
“Vice has a unique voice and a global reach. We’ve already begun shooting and feel that this is exactly the type of content that will engage existing fans while attracting a new wave of basketball lovers," he said.
It’s the latest of Vice’s content partnerships following tie ups with the International Olympic Committee and Major League Baseball.
